From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: eric@bluelinelabs.com Received: from krantz.zx2c4.com (localhost [127.0.0.1]) by krantz.zx2c4.com (ZX2C4 Mail Server) with ESMTP id 249e5d67 for ; Thu, 26 Jul 2018 23:16:42 +0000 (UTC) Received: from mail-qk0-x229.google.com (mail-qk0-x229.google.com [IPv6:2607:f8b0:400d:c09::229]) by krantz.zx2c4.com (ZX2C4 Mail Server) with ESMTP id 5c70a2d0 for ; Thu, 26 Jul 2018 23:16:42 +0000 (UTC) Received: by mail-qk0-x229.google.com with SMTP id 26-v6so2171346qks.9 for ; Thu, 26 Jul 2018 16:26:11 -0700 (PDT) MIME-Version: 1.0 References: In-Reply-To: From: Eric Kuck Date: Thu, 26 Jul 2018 18:25:52 -0500 Message-ID: Subject: Re: Android Update wants Camera Permissions To: "Jason A. Donenfeld" Content-Type: multipart/alternative; boundary="000000000000dab6610571ef515f" Cc: WireGuard mailing list List-Id: Development discussion of WireGuard List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, --000000000000dab6610571ef515f Content-Type: text/plain; charset="UTF-8" Yes, that is correct. It's requested at time of first use only. On Thu, Jul 26, 2018, 6:21 PM Jason A. Donenfeld wrote: > [adding Eric and Harsh to the CC] > > On Fri, Jul 27, 2018 at 1:15 AM Denis Kisselev > wrote: > > That permission should probably only be requested as-needed but I > suspect that wg is targeting an older Android API that doesn't expose that > capability. > > It was my understanding that only Android 4 would prompt at install > time and Android 5+ would only prompt when actually used. Perhaps I'm > mistaken? > --000000000000dab6610571ef515f Content-Type: text/html; charset="UTF-8" Content-Transfer-Encoding: quoted-printable
Yes, that is correct. It's requested at time of first= use only.

On Thu, Jul= 26, 2018, 6:21 PM Jason A. Donenfeld <Jason@zx2c4.com> wrote:
[a= dding Eric and Harsh to the CC]

On Fri, Jul 27, 2018 at 1:15 AM Denis Kisselev <denis@dkisselev.net= > wrote:
> That permission should probably only be requested as-needed but I susp= ect that wg is targeting an older Android API that doesn't expose that = capability.

It was my understanding that only Android 4 would prompt at install
time and Android 5+ would only prompt when actually used. Perhaps I'm mistaken?
--000000000000dab6610571ef515f--